
R.I.P. — “Peace on Earth” now Rests in Peace as the Magical Christmas Caroling Truck (1984-2018) has called it quits after 34 years. The lighted, 62-foot truck and caravan of thousands of singers and dancers spread Christmas cheer through the streets of North Hollywood, Toluca Lake and Burbank each year on Christmas Eve.
Nothing lasts forever but there still remain many holiday sing-alongs throughout California. Some of them have even longer traditions such as the Mountain View Sing Along Messiah celebrating its 51st year in 2018. Celebrating 38 years are Redwood Empire Sing Along Messiah in Santa Rosa, and Annual Messiah Sing-Along at the eye-popping Walt Disney Concert Hall in Los Angeles.
If the music moves you, then get ready for awesome settings to elevate the experience such as the annual Christmas Caroling Sing-along at Mt. Helix Park in La Mesa. Built as a memorial to Mary Carpenter Yawkey, Mt. Helix Park with its huge outdoor Amphitheatre nestled into the hillside below the magnificent 35-foot-tall Christian Cross crowning this 1,370 foot mountain peak, is one of the most recognized landmarks in San Diego County.
